The EMT Opportunity:
EMTs are professionally trained to care for the sick or injured in emergency medical settings. EMTs provide basic emergency and non-emergency paramedical care to the ill and injured. People’s lives often depend on EMTs quick reaction and competent care. EMTs respond to emergency calls, performing medical services and transporting patients to medical facilities and continue to give care as necessary during the transport of the patient to the hospital.
EMTs must always perform their duties in a calm, reassuring and efficient manner. They must be able to maintain their composure in extremely stressful situations in order to assess medical situations and perform emergency lifesaving procedures according to the methods in which EMTs received training.
EMTs must also be able to safely transfer a patient onto and lift and carry a stretcher into the ambulance in the event the patient needs to go to the hospital.
